About Xiaoxun Sun
Xiaoxun Sun is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Computer Networks and Communications, Sociology and Political Science,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Signal Processing, having authored 45 papers that have together received 737 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Privacy-Preserving Technologies in Data (17 papers), Cryptography and Data Security (15 papers), AI-based Problem Solving and Planning (11 papers), Robotic Path Planning Algorithms (10 papers), Artificial Intelligence in Games (9 papers), Internet Traffic Analysis and Secure E-voting (9 papers), Data Management and Algorithms (7 papers) and Constraint Satisfaction and Optimization (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Artificial Intelligence (461 cit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(217 citations), Computer Science Applications (48 citations), Computer Networks and Communications (189 citations) and Signal Processing (85 citations). Xiaoxun Sun has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, United States and China. Frequent co-authors include Sven Koenig, Hua Wang, William Yeoh, Jiuyong Li, Yanchun Zhang, Lili Sun, Traian Marius Truţă, Qizhi Fang, Ji Zhang and Min Li. Their work appears in journals such as Autonomous Agents and Multi-Agent Systems, Journal of Combinatorial Optimization, BioMed Research International, Journal of Intelligent Information Systems and Computers & Security.
